    Recipe: Homemade Bacon and Egg Salad

    Ingredients:

    • 2 boiled eggs, chopped
    • 4 slices of bacon, cooked and crumbled
    • 1/2 cup of your favorite cheese (cheddar, feta, mozzarella, or gouda)
    • 1 cup of lettuce or spinach
    • Salt and pepper, or your preferred seasoning blend

    Instructions:

    1. Start by boiling the eggs. Place them in a pot of water, bring to a boil, and cook for about 10 minutes. Once done, drain and let them cool before peeling and chopping them into bite-sized pieces.
    2. While the eggs are boiling, cook your bacon in a skillet over medium heat until crispy. Once done, let the bacon cool slightly and then crumble it into small pieces.
    3. In a large bowl, combine the chopped eggs, crumbled bacon, and cheese.
    4. Add in your lettuce or spinach, mixing everything together gently so that the greens remain fresh and crisp.
    5. Season with salt, pepper, or any seasoning of your choice. Feel free to add a dash of hot sauce or a sprinkle of herbs for extra flavor.
    6. Serve immediately or refrigerate for later. It pairs perfectly with toasted bread or as a filling for sandwiches.

    1. Boiling Eggs Perfectly: The Kitchn provides a detailed guide on how to boil eggs for varying textures, from soft-boiled to hard-boiled. One of their key tips is to cool the eggs immediately in an ice bath after boiling, which helps stop the cooking process and makes the eggs easier to peel.
